收藏 分销(赏)

Dell备件分析报告.doc

上传人:精*** 文档编号:1708734 上传时间:2024-05-07 格式:DOC 页数:4 大小:34.50KB 下载积分:5 金币
下载 相关 举报
Dell备件分析报告.doc_第1页
第1页 / 共4页
Dell备件分析报告.doc_第2页
第2页 / 共4页


点击查看更多>>
资源描述
待徽滥酸跃潜佰顶懒撒粤钒卧葱案闲滨啊胆样抠肯这疹铣淆桂诣协向罕蔬莫传券钥泥慕轴甫冉填马撼惫服畸说珍纂琼杠禾抡秸犀藻蝴埋搞绪擦著闭缀扛棠渺畅掐戒彝篓痴体围幕稗万世丽匹吩烙顾颐嫉惊操芋椅液沤腿绢捕来剖额祸视几遗位增犬朱螟布捏淆度枯蜘肾址键妇焚拉磐乃各黑洼狂记脆爵业拎散致瑶前问幽娇缅吠苛尽末睁乙栈纬舔盐抿掣罢御主搽份四些价抿流郸竿酸宋摸估凯检醋础学浇悄沮糯鬃帘贷角夯棺怀缆邹窝镊稳波迢涌姬栈佰哟泵落硷喂萎苑酷绚台尧搐股砒植盛逢玛是标趋薯贾拜哲铬器误逮丹菲易如脂钨笆昨鸣炯瓦吏拙骤梁柏蔬虎瘸钵刚润依入赞另捻禾燃烙绅坚床 ----------------------------精品word文档 值得下载 值得拥有---------------------------------------------- ----------------------------精品word文档 值得下载 值得拥有---------------------------------------------- ------------------------------章饵技蛹潮庇斑贪译汛绸宽烤涎撩锅厢扛渗疆盏酮括绘兴紫阴川掷恰妹唁宅卫禾砒骡厚唇揽宝烃句丑强患娇芍劲督贱铝鸳帛筛诌展浊蜀酱斌矽犯乾扁锚氮皑锹簿树嚎聚鲸镜孕他荷酚多铭带悟棚乎呀悉偏缮钦酉晤晓腊炎应菲雁锌菩骋阉举梯喇虚众淆坊佃聊纵半磁格冀咬侣示虏宏毋维匙蕊挠讽层女磷美琳严泽等简喧眠然贼嗽蚊介搐拌醒殷贴匠液傅敛霓谭狡彻拐御痞恭矿夷褥苞乖既儡送醋亦搀疼收唤卒炕蛛永睛卿疏祖尺奄尤妖刚靶陡胎拟治钉论土触篆敖峪拧锑勒掌城夏丢疽氟闲趣傅乙茧拽赔榷蹄金蝗崎芝衙发送乍拍叫舷絮寒馈萤矽哭仿拭诊嘲肯郊囱堤斗猿责蹦度菌舵确趣回堪料淋纯Dell备件分析报告披宾尤匝背土郊芬矛拜营失褂病星位豌汛克崇歇溉圾邯瞩敖商潦稽世决疼撂熔慢钉备殃怨辖畸宾劳苫号郧湘旷孔组架牲忘耗赊牛访才译跟锌鲸叉壕银靠蝴宗涧渡负寿氧盖刷壁兢剥赫浴贴拟欢味科察呻陀疏贡酿瑞娱侄筑块动袒晰价叠被侄种继夹兼抿歼行阂号被晌乘箱鳞庇欣舆衅韵梭寥曙蜘额举梯亨窍灭速测塌饼檄舔乳摊讯懈冕期荷斜车辰鸳楔戌体宵迹聪苞摘崖硕峻彼梁凋灾逼找舟僵抹乱坑瞄硫裹挎柔填甭妓趋茬揍仆捉捂奄项认诌押渗方胃协掐夕糜萝崎耕吟杠英怎冈枯染划凄纸蜀舞株捶君詹硫冷淘犁谨裕黔帘咕掺绪肌端诗赃亩鹊风灾立撼宙斟额谨爪驭疽破聘医燕库滥蔗亨鹰熔终采 Dell备件技术分析报告 姓名: 范津 部门: 信息系统支持部 岗位: 工程师 1引言 1.1编写目的 Dell服务管理系统在过去5年的应用中,随着公司业务不断的拓展,对软件功能要求越来越多,性能要求也越来越高,在软件不断升级的过程中,由于IT技术的不断发展,再经过几个工程师的更新后,使得现在的Dell服务管理系统无论框架,技术都无法统一,致使出现了数据不准,响应缓慢,数据有误等问题,严重影响了员工的工作效率,影响了企业的办公效率. 所以目前的主要工作就是:分析Dell服务管理系统内部实现,找到问题所在,进行有效的升级,重新让企业高效的办公,员工高效的工作. 1.2项目背景 Dell服务管理系统:是中铁信公司使用的一套完整的服务管理加备件管理的系统.系统的总体任务是实现企业服务和设备备件管理的系统化、规范化和自动化,从而使整体成本降低,效率提高, 有效地管理和控制企业的整个供应链环节(服务—采购—仓储—出库—维修). 1.3参考资料 a. 系统流程图,数据流图,数据字典. b. Dell服务管理系统源代码. 2对现有系统的分析 2.1系统架构 硬件环境:windows2003 server 软件环境:JDK1.4 服务器:weblogic 数据库:oracle 9i 基础技术架构:模式一(JSP+Servlet) 辅助开源项目:spring, java Excel Api,Log4j 2.2 架构分析 Dell服务管理系统运用的模式一:使用jsp当视图层(view)展示用户所需数据,servlet充当控制层(control),控制业务的流向,自己创建Connection数据库连接,进行对数据的持久化操作, 通过整合Spring开源框架,让spring框架集成Log4j来记录日志,应用Spring的IOC机制来松耦合,通过spring得到数据库连接池,经过对 spring的配置,实现事务管理. 这样的架构适合小型系统的快速开发,如果将来不经常修改需求,数据库或逻辑的话,比较适合,但系统在业务快速发展的情况下,需要不断升级,此架构难于维护,不利于升级,扩展性差,所以在以后升级维护过程中,对其进行过多次不彻底的升级维护,使目前系统架构混乱,复杂. 架构的主要问题: 1. 历史原因:由于这个系统是5年前开发的,并且本身技术架构不适合经常修改需求,所以在经历了5年的时间,由不同工程师维护,修改,升级后,使得现在无论框架,还是技术,都不统一,没有标准,所以现在出现了这样那样的问题. 2. 原始架构:目前系统模式一JSP+Servlet,由于业务小,只是入库,出库,调配管理,查询一些模块,所以使用这个架构开发Jsp不仅充当了视图层,还充当了业务层,持久层;控制层servlet不仅充当控制层,连接业务,有时也充当了业务层; 3. 对持久化的连接没有进行彻底的封装,业务使用持久化连接混乱,用到两种自己封装的连接, 一种开源封装的连接.,使事务处理的不统一,产生了潜在隐患.使系统出现了数据不准,响应缓慢的情况. 4. 没有好的遵循设计模式,开闭原则, 迪米特法则等设计思想,导致无谓的工作量大,重复代码过多,系统中,各个组建耦合性高,不利于日后升级移植. 维护的主要问题: 1. 由于系统本身框架的局限性,架构的不统一, 不可移植性,以至于系统维护困难,升级不便. 2.3问题 由于程序的原因可能导致备件管理的问题有: 1. 备件的事务管理 2. 对库存表的管理操作有风险:原因由22个JSP页面和2个类引起. 3. 对调配记录表管理操作有风险:原因由1个JSP页面引起. 4. 对调配记录明细表管理操作有风险:原因由1个JSP页面引起. 5. 对项目入库记录表管理操作有风险:原因由有4个Jsp页面引起. 2.4 处理流程 首先,备件管理系统需要备件管理员登录备件管理系统,由权限控制,跳转到含有相应功能的主页面,之后选择入库,出库,查询,通过Jsp页面,提交到Jsp或者servlet进行持久化操作. 3建议性的解决方案 1. 从根本上彻底升级系统. a) 所建议的系统 i. 所建议的系统的架构 软件基本架构:struts2+spring+ iBatis+Freemarker+Ajax 软件环境:JDK1.5以上(使系统能够更加健壮,安全,稳定的运行) 服务器:websphere ii. 系统的架构说明: 使用的基本技术架构目前是主流的技术架构, 遵循MVC设计模式,使程序复用性高,维护性好,可扩展性强,方便软件升级和移植,性能更好,并且都是开源产品, 在技术支持这方面有很多可以利用的资源; Freemaker: 用Freemarker充当视图层,使图形设计同应用程序逻辑相分离,页面响应速度接近静态网页,响应速度更加快捷. Struts2: 用struts2充当控制层,并且可以应用struts2的拦截器机制, validate框架实现数据的有效性验证,使项目可以实现更加模块化的管理;struts2有着方便的插件集成方案,便于快速的开发系统; Spring: Spring是一个轻量级的分层构架,Spring框架注入业务,管理持久层连接,对事务进行统一管理,是业务层的枢纽; Ibatis: ibatis框架可以有效的控制sql发送的数目,提高数据层的执行效率; Ajax: 运用Ajax技术来实现异步传输,使应用系统响应时间更加快速. iii. 数据流程和处理流程 用户通过Freemarker模板,输入数据模型,经过struts2的拦截器进行验证,然后使用spring注入的业务模型,在struts2的控制下,应用iBatis进行数据库的持久化操作,然后通过struts2控制,跳转到下一个业务流程. 2. 重构代码: 因为架构比较混乱,维护工作量大,效率低,只有重构代码,从根本上统一,才能使错误避免. 3. 统一一个持久层,进行事务管理 因为持久层直接跟数据库持久化联系,所以要想数据准确,首先程序不能出错,统一持久层能避免数据库的持久化发生问题.火牺侍荚疫费氨蝶净痉茧愚士夫羚啤浆郑硼傍框藕溺殊赞亨革葱知搅皇椽幢孵斧姥蝗阉黑鄂释株敏舷疤采霓生稳犊歧秒圭筷总孤稚熟每鹊库隅猖踪硝孙令谨庄沛芒睦搞猫纂律喧镇益头丸皑智袁崇锌象兔氛帕镊声凉蔽姨补澜揍吧卷下椎碍慎缸私钙皖揣摄旧很苏晕印剧蜂漂杖越全杭乡并瓢腮限亮沉盘赴钡根次阎鱼盗彻尔寅孽藻郎钟捍藏犹程偿诧芍贰货鲜撇樊米挚航须自杠慕嗅很冬英践迢孪梢蜘摈辰溺鸽够姚驹谬倡辐哀和孩攘丫端痊蓉秆堆聊淤豆前劳酪兢阐授毕雕狰登炼瞩沃者妮忿肌了漳榆持草载绵局龙络新秆笋轻派息唬册灾毕剪肪妆彻圾阜分阀谷衰睬臂姻惶柔黍札柳孵叛峡抠褂彦Dell备件分析报告瑶料育刘艺璃于寿焕汲岛永影哄吧靠舱哨拱佐庞弛绿券孰剪篙侵传儒啼尤冬袄驻粳九守坊尤奴驳葱慈支沫聘割赊量录钝链棚住款覆汾蔬监柏诀哦偏娥找阎指丈硝止聋酸悦糙洱捐简崭炒扇虱拆洲给实忧髓登桂汲闭墅法韩坚阶赫墙责坦董怔躇灿萄胺邮精漏属开三医诞讹门郸摈蠕曳板快湿祟吠秧俄谣您酬哮倔败达克面干舆天介瓤这纵缚服苦嫂俩拘希榜伶砖孺沾姐染段总永狸善岔超诅即奔午哟条惩魁梳怖扎粹仁鹊袱税巴彤袁丝湃情铸壶擂湍舞弗速秦嗽篷旁于投吃板闲纠洼丰兄冀婪衡陆弄省渔骨侈繁撇兢帚肆淫俐忘哦缔饯侮磅畴熔忱朴幂赚漳赫矮霖宿祸发簧集狸锻直肠貉框抹秩昏侩稗饺 ----------------------------精品word文档 值得下载 值得拥有---------------------------------------------- ----------------------------精品word文档 值得下载 值得拥有---------------------------------------------- ------------------------------溉你哩箔箍勾痔廓蔓吟割冻贞脱毖佃羚河誓砂赂杀谚骂交鸡先改嚎屋驹炽肺未肤哩解蔓伏讲减疯法郑鹏毫三婿而琢赘墒曳泰指芳肿剿纠莫溺式醛侣釉懈坐伐绘扎倔不听荆陕祈吏曳强谚蚊盖六箭考粉林蛙伺容淌桃坐血碟满援俘诉谚伺陕辐筐档拼滩崩枢捞创咽讯袒胯郑硼掷新晶三主糠逛答健耗释懦您釜屡河黍广沤剂椰锅必座酚六伪废腺哑严淖蜀悄闷饥琐挠岗调侄曾挚蜗隋憎瞒寐青怀摆藐盖厚瘦翰瞒鳞秦壤畅髓闷崎腊照晋月铜逃馋绚落略皿稀冰戴枣豁椅廖啼倚哀邮莹罕恨婚铡挥盔呐引笼氧酥铝界饮派卓蝶树使裂玉个撮柑桑撒屈棱条皆渣吗匹显跳急评鳖驹乖牌夹效桶泣歌蒸泅棵晶综弯
展开阅读全文

开通  VIP会员、SVIP会员  优惠大
下载10份以上建议开通VIP会员
下载20份以上建议开通SVIP会员


开通VIP      成为共赢上传

当前位置:首页 > 包罗万象 > 大杂烩

移动网页_全站_页脚广告1

关于我们      便捷服务       自信AI       AI导航        抽奖活动

©2010-2026 宁波自信网络信息技术有限公司  版权所有

客服电话:0574-28810668  投诉电话:18658249818

gongan.png浙公网安备33021202000488号   

icp.png浙ICP备2021020529号-1  |  浙B2-20240490  

关注我们 :微信公众号    抖音    微博    LOFTER 

客服